On 3 December 2020, International Day of People with Disability, applications opened for the first QDN Emerging Leaders program.  This inaugural program is a first for QDN to deliver a formal and structured leadership program and builds upon the organisations 20 years of work in developing leaders with disability to ensure that there is ‘nothing about us without us.’

The 2021 program involved 20 emerging leaders who are people with diverse disability from across the state.  Below are the profiles and more information about the 20 Emerging Leaders.

The program was delivered both through face to face and monthly virtual workshops offering a rich and diverse range of Queensland and Australian disability and community leaders sharing their knowledge and experience.  Find out more about the speakers and workshops below.

This project is funded by a grant through the Information, Linkages and Capacity Building program.
